Dan Goughnour holds a foundational background rooted in law enforcement and community service. He graduated from the Allegheny County Police Academy and spent 16 years with the McKeesport Police Department, culminating in leadership roles such as chief of detectives. His tenure included significant involvement in juvenile crime prevention. Beyond his police career, Goughnour served on the McKeesport Area School District school board and coached youth sports, demonstrating a commitment to community development.
